Home
last modified time | relevance | path

Searched refs:IE_BITS_GEN_MASK (Results 1 – 6 of 6) sorted by relevance

/xnu-11417.101.15/osfmk/ipc/
H A Dipc_entry.h146 #define IE_BITS_GEN_MASK 0xff000000 /* 8 bits for generation */ macro
147 #define IE_BITS_GEN(bits) ((bits) & IE_BITS_GEN_MASK)
152 #define IE_BITS_ROLL(bits) ((((bits) & IE_BITS_ROLL_MASK) << 8) ^ IE_BITS_GEN_MASK)
168 ipc_entry_bits_t newgen = IE_BITS_GEN_MASK + IE_BITS_GEN_ONE; in ipc_entry_new_rollpoint()
180 ipc_entry_bits_t sum = (oldgen + IE_BITS_GEN_ONE) & IE_BITS_GEN_MASK; in ipc_entry_new_gen()
192 return (oldgen & IE_BITS_GEN_MASK) > (newgen & IE_BITS_GEN_MASK); in ipc_entry_gen_rolled()
196 #define IE_BITS_GEN_MASK 0 macro
H A Dipc_entry.c479 entry->ie_bits &= (IE_BITS_GEN_MASK | IE_BITS_ROLL_MASK); in ipc_entry_dealloc()
815 static mach_port_name_t null_name = MACH_PORT_MAKE(0, IE_BITS_GEN_MASK + IE_BITS_GEN_ONE); in ipc_entry_name_mask()
818 static mach_port_name_t null_name = MACH_PORT_MAKE(0, ~(IE_BITS_GEN_MASK + IE_BITS_GEN_ONE)); in ipc_entry_name_mask()
H A Dipc_space.c267 entry->ie_bits = IE_BITS_GEN_MASK; in ipc_space_rand_freelist()
271 table[curr].ie_bits = IE_BITS_GEN_MASK; in ipc_space_rand_freelist()
H A Dmach_debug.c232 bits = IE_BITS_GEN_MASK; in mach_port_space_info()
H A Dipc_right.c774 entry->ie_bits &= (IE_BITS_GEN_MASK | IE_BITS_ROLL_MASK); in ipc_right_terminate()
/xnu-11417.101.15/osfmk/kern/
H A Dthread.c1114 kport &= ~MACH_PORT_MAKE(0, IE_BITS_GEN_MASK + IE_BITS_GEN_ONE); in thread_terminate_queue_invoke()
1116 kport |= MACH_PORT_MAKE(0, ~(IE_BITS_GEN_MASK + IE_BITS_GEN_ONE)); in thread_terminate_queue_invoke()